Social media marketing has evolved more in the last two years than in the previous decade — and the single biggest change behind this shift is Artificial Intelligence. Not the buzzword kind, but practical, measurable tools delivering real results that marketers are quietly using every day to get sharper outcomes with far less guesswork. Earlier, every aspect of SMM was manual — from designing posters and writing captions to scheduling posts, campaign analysis, and audience targeting. Social media managers spent hours, sometimes entire days, on tasks that AI tools can now complete in minutes. The process was slow, expensive, and heavily dependent on budget rather than strategy. However, the evolution did not stop at saving time. AI fundamentally transformed social media marketing from a creative guessing game into a data-driven, intelligent system that helps businesses scale faster and smarter. How Social Media Marketing Looked Before AI Before appreciating what AI can do, it is important to understand just how far social media marketing has come — because without knowing the basics, it is easy to underestimate how revolutionary these changes truly are. Not too long ago, every social media manager’s day looked something like this — manually design five to six posts for the week, write captions from scratch, research trending hashtags one by one, and upload each post at specific times across multiple platforms. And that was just the content side. On the campaign side, things were even more demanding. Planning a social media marketing strategy meant hours of brainstorming, pulling data from platform dashboards, and building audience segments based on basic demographics. If a campaign underperformed, figuring out why often took days of digging — with no guarantee of a clear answer. Content and Creative Revolution — AI-Powered Design and Content Creation One of the most visible impacts of AI has been in content creation. What used to take a full creative team two days now takes two hours — with better, more consistent output. Tools like Pomeli monitor your brand’s overall online health — tracking how your brand is perceived across the web, measuring sentiment, analysing competitor positioning, and identifying gaps in your messaging. Meanwhile, GravityWrite helps social media teams generate platform-specific content — Instagram captions, LinkedIn posts, Facebook ad copy — all tuned to match the brand’s voice and each platform’s algorithm preferences. What used to require hours of brainstorming now takes minutes of intelligent prompting.On the visual and video side, AI tools now generate scroll-stopping creatives from a simple text prompt — your product name, the emotion you want to trigger, the platform, and the tone. The real advantage here is volume and speed. You can generate ten creative variations in the time it previously took to brief one designer. The data then tells you which one performs best — so you scale only the winner, wasting less budget and gaining clarity faster. Additionally, Meta AI now offers real-time creative suggestions directly within the platform — recommending caption styles, visual formats, and content angles based on what is currently performing well within your niche. This kind of intelligent, in-platform guidance was simply not available to social media managers even three years ago. Automation and Campaign Intelligence Automation is another major shift in social media marketing. AI tools now handle scheduling, publishing, and performance tracking across platforms — removing the need for constant manual intervention. However, automation goes far beyond just scheduling. One of the biggest pain points for any business running paid social campaigns is figuring out why an ad underperformed. Was it the copy? Creative? The audience targeting? Tools like Manus AI are now directly integrated with your Facebook business page — analysing your account data, campaign history, and audience behaviour automatically without requiring any manual data input. It then suggests ready-to-run campaign strategies, and businesses simply choose the best fit and launch. Instead of spending hours interpreting Ads Manager data, you get intelligent campaign recommendations backed by real account insights — making ad decisions faster, smarter, and far more precise. AI-powered analytics platforms like Sprout Social further extend this intelligence — predicting content performance before publishing, recommending optimal posting windows based on your specific audience’s activity patterns, and identifying which content formats are actually driving follower growth versus just impressions.
